Gem Theater Cultural And Performing Arts Center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2012 | 42,399 | 39,177 | 3,222 | 2.7 | — |
| 2013 | 67,836 | 76,990 | −9,154 | -0.1 | — |
| 2014 | 68,079 | 61,586 | 6,493 | 1.2 | — |
| 2015 | 23,154 | 18,897 | 4,257 | 6.5 | — |
| 2016 | 29,065 | 35,883 | −6,818 | 1.2 | — |
| 2017 | 62,063 | 36,331 | 25,732 | 9.6 | — |
| 2018 | 28,854 | 27,265 | 1,589 | 13.5 | — |
| 2019 | 30,330 | 30,025 | 305 | 12.4 | — |
| 2020 | 267,715 | 140,063 | 127,652 | 0.0 | 0% |
| 2021 | 23,423 | 102,097 | −78,674 | 9.4 | 0% |
| 2022 | 100,860 | 97,628 | 3,232 | 10.2 | 0% |
| 2023 | 40,717 | 86,898 | −46,181 | 3.7 | 0% |
| 2024 | 181,450 | 160,351 | 21,099 | 3.6 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2024), this organization brought in $21,099 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 3.6 months of spending. Staff pay was 0%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2024.
